Thank you Sir, this style of gate house is getting more popular these days, I see a lot of it in Owerri, PH and am sure we are going to build quite a few very soon, including one in this site.

The attraction with this gate house is its space conservation benefit, since you can have your generator house and a small all purpose toilet fitted at the ground floor of this upstairs gate house.

Is the position of the gate man going to be too conspicuous as to allow his position to be monitored? well, every coin has two faces cheesy
